!!!PostProcessing - Free surface!!!
 
I'm trying to make a contour plot of the waterlevel after having used the VOF-model in 3D. The closest I can get is the isosurface at VOF=1, but I need to have numbers on at what height the surface is. Can anybody HELP me? / David

HVN July 30, 2002 02:58

Re: !!!PostProcessing - Free surface!!!
 
Try VOF=0.5.

stefan July 30, 2002 07:51

Re: !!!PostProcessing - Free surface!!!
 
You can store the isosurface as a shell and then list the coordinates of this shell, e.g.

cset news fluid
getc conc
cave cset
popt isos .5
cplo
pscr,,isos,vof_surface
cset news name vof_surface
vset news cset
vlis vset
